Два игрока A и B бросают кубик и суммируют результаты бросков. Победителем объявляется...

0 голосов
91 просмотров

Два игрока A и B бросают кубик и суммируют результаты бросков. Победителем объявляется игрок, набравший первым объявленную сумму очков S. Напишите программу, определяющую победителя


Информатика (12 баллов) | 91 просмотров
0

Кубик просать программа должна или с клавы значения задавать?

0

бросать*

0

с клавы

0

Ничья может быть?

Дан 1 ответ
0 голосов

Var A,B:byte;
S,Sa,Sb:integer;
Begin
WriteLn('S = ');ReadLn(S);
Repeat
Write('A = ');ReadLn(A);
Sa:=Sa+A;
Write('B = ');ReadLn(B);
Sb:=Sb+B;
Until (Sa>=S)or(Sb>=S);
if (A>B) then WriteLn('Победил игрок A')
else WriteLn('Победил игрок B')
End.

(671 баллов)